ARK Platform Is Now Open Source, Announces Bounty Program

ARK Platform has now made its codes open source on the official GitHub account. The platform has also announced the developer bounty program. ARK Platform, the innovative blockchain based products and solutions initiative has taken a major step by making the codes completely open source. The platform released the codes on its official GitHub account on November 12, 2016, with the intention of allowing developers from across the world to take advantage of the latest advancements in blockchain technology.
